Pantone’s 2023 Colour of the Year: Viva Magenta

The 2023 Pantone colour of the year has officially been announced and it is luxurious! Viva Magenta 18-1750, packs a powerful punch. It’s a vivid, sensual, and joyous colour leading us into 2023.  Viva Magenta is an exuberant, and playful red. The colour is all about optimistic celebration, experimentation, and unrestrained self-expression, according to the Pantone colour consultancy.

Leatrice Eiseman, the Pantone Colour Institute’s executive director, asserted, “As virtual worlds become a more prominent part of our daily lives, we look to draw inspiration from nature and what is real,”. “PANTONE 18-1750 Viva Magenta descends from the red family, and is inspired by the red of cochineal, one of the most precious dyes belonging to the natural dye family as well as one of the strongest and brightest the world has known.”

Cochineal is a scale insect from which the natural dye carmine is derived.  Carminic acid, typically 17–24% of dried insects’ weight, can be extracted from the body and eggs, then mixed with aluminium or calcium salts to make carmine dye, also known as cochineal. Actually the oppposite, Pantone identifies it as a “hybrid color” with a clear connection also to the digital and technical world, hence the term #magentaverse.

For the yearly announcement, the Pantone Color Institute teamed up with their long-time creative partner, Huge. With the help of the A.I. generative tool Midjourney they created a visual manifestation of Viva Magenta that represents nature & technology within the rich shade of red.

The visuals serve as an invitation to this new world, evoking a powerful and empowering statement.

Artechouse produces technology-driven exhibitions; and partnered with Pantone in Miami to create the MAGENTAVERSE, where you can walk through boundless sights, sounds, feelings and inspirations of colour.

This immersive experience lets you explore the virtual within the physical realm to examine the connections between nature and technology. By stepping into multiple immersive rooms with textures and interactions, you can feel the power of the hue in all of its forms.
